The amount of force exerted during muscular contraction is dependent on several factors, including the size and number of muscle fibers recruited, the length-tension relationship of the muscle, and the frequency of stimulation.
The size and number of muscle fibers recruited play a major role in determining the force produced by a muscle. Larger muscles with more fibers can generate more force than smaller muscles with fewer fibers.
Additionally, muscles can generate more force by recruiting more fibers, which is known as motor unit recruitment. This process involves activating additional motor units within the muscle, which increases the number of fibers contracting simultaneously and the force produced by the muscle.
The length-tension relationship of the muscle also affects the amount of force it can produce. This relationship refers to the optimal length of the muscle fibers for generating force. When a muscle is too stretched or too shortened, it can't generate as much force as it can at its optimal length. Therefore, the muscle must be at an optimal length to produce maximal force.
Finally, the frequency of stimulation can also affect the amount of force produced by a muscle. The force produced by a muscle is directly proportional to the frequency of stimulation. When a muscle is stimulated at a higher frequency, it produces more force than when it is stimulated at a lower frequency.
In summary, the amount of force exerted during muscular contraction is dependent on several factors, including the size and number of muscle fibers recruited, the length-tension relationship of the muscle, and the frequency of stimulation. Parasympathetic stimulation causes airways to: a. dilate b. constrictc. collapse d. trap air
Parasympathetic stimulation causes airways to constrict.
The parasympathetic nervous system is responsible for the "rest and digest" response in the body. When it is activated, it causes the smooth muscles around the airways to contract, making the airways narrower. This can make breathing more difficult and can lead to symptoms such as wheezing, coughing, and shortness of breath. In contrast, sympathetic stimulation causes airways to dilate, allowing more air to flow through them. This response is important during times of stress or physical activity when the body needs to increase oxygen intake. Understanding these responses is important in managing conditions such as asthma, where airway constriction can be a significant problem.

Two examples of mechanics used to hold flowers in place in a clear vase are floral foam and a grid system.
Floral foam, also known as oasis foam, is a popular mechanic used in floral arrangements to hold flowers securely in place. It is a porous material that absorbs water, providing hydration to the flowers while also acting as a stabilizer. Floral foam can be cut into desired shapes and sizes to fit inside the clear vase, creating a firm foundation for the arrangement.
The stems of the flowers can be inserted into the foam, allowing them to stand upright and stay in position.
Another example of a mechanic used to hold flowers in place is a grid system. This involves creating a grid pattern over the opening of the vase using clear floral tape or waterproof floral netting. The grid provides support for the flower stems, preventing them from falling to the sides or toppling over. The grid system allows for easy placement of individual stems, ensuring that each flower has its designated spot within the arrangement. It also helps maintain the overall structure and balance of the floral design.
Both floral foam and a grid system are effective mechanics for holding flowers securely in a clear vase. The choice between these methods depends on the specific design requirements and the types of flowers being used.

all of the following are considered classic symptoms of an acute stroke except: a. jaw pain b. facial numbness c. arm weakness d. speech difficulty
One of the options given in the question, jaw pain, is not considered a classic symptom of an acute stroke. The correct option is a.
An acute stroke is a serious medical condition that requires prompt attention and treatment. The classic symptoms of an acute stroke are well-known and can be remembered using the acronym FAST, which stands for Facial drooping, Arm weakness, Speech difficulty, and Time to call emergency services. However, one of the options given in the question, jaw pain, is not considered a classic symptom of an acute stroke.
Jaw pain can be a symptom of other conditions such as temporomandibular joint disorder or dental issues, but it is not typically associated with an acute stroke. On the other hand, facial numbness, arm weakness, and speech difficulty are common signs of an acute stroke. These symptoms can occur suddenly and may affect one side of the body more than the other.
It is important to remember that not all strokes present with the same symptoms, and some people may experience less common symptoms such as confusion, difficulty seeing, or a sudden severe headache. However, if you suspect that someone may be experiencing an acute stroke, it is crucial to call emergency services immediately. Time is of the essence when it comes to treating strokes, and prompt medical attention can make all the difference in preventing long-term damage and complications.

(T/F) bringing hidden feelings to consciousness is the goal of psychoanalytic therapy.
True. Bringing hidden or repressed feelings, thoughts, and memories to consciousness is a central goal of psychoanalytic therapy.
According to psychoanalytic theory, many psychological symptoms and disorders arise from unconscious conflicts and unresolved issues from early childhood experiences. By exploring and analyzing these unconscious elements, individuals can gain a greater understanding of themselves and their behaviors, and work towards resolving underlying conflicts. This process involves uncovering repressed memories and emotions, and bringing them to consciousness in order to confront and integrate them. Therefore, psychoanalytic therapy is often a long-term and intensive form of treatment that aims to address deep-seated issues and promote personal growth and self-awareness.

what type of reflex is responsible for the uninjured leg going into full extension
The reflex responsible for the uninjured leg going into full extension is known as the crossed-extensor reflex. This reflex is a protective mechanism that helps to maintain balance and prevent injury during a potentially harmful stimulus.
When the injured leg experiences a painful stimulus, the sensory neurons send signals to the spinal cord, which in turn, activates the motor neurons of the same leg to contract and withdraw from the stimulus.
At the same time, the sensory neurons also send signals to the opposite side of the spinal cord, which activates the motor neurons of the uninjured leg to extend and support the body's weight. This results in the uninjured leg going into full extension, thereby maintaining balance and preventing injury. The crossed-extensor reflex is an example of a polysynaptic reflex, which involves multiple neurons and synapses in the spinal cord.
